Fulbright Distinguished Chair in Applied Public Policy (Democratic Resilience) (Flinders University and Carnegie Mellon University Australia)

Description

This program, funded by Flinders University and Carnegie Mellon University Australia, is designed to increase the awareness of the field of applied public policy in Australia, and to promote comparative and collaborative research between Australia and the United States at Flinders University and Carnegie Mellon University Australia in the field of applied public policy, especially as related to enhancing democratic resilience. We are looking for research that contributes to a) understanding the disruptive impact of the next wave of the cyber revolution in terms of social dislocation and b) combatting international and domestic efforts to use social media to weaken social bonds to undermine trust and security in democratic societies, especially Australia and the United States. Sociology is also an eligible discipline. Please contact Professor Don DeBats from Flinders University or Professor Tim O'Loughlin and Fatima Reyes from Carnegie Mellon University Australia to obtain the required letter of invitation. Applicants must have a Ph.D. or other terminal degree. Applicants must submit a Project Statement, a CV or Resume, and two Letters of Recommendation.
